Causes, Preventive Strategies and Impacts of Conflicts between Crop Farmers and Herders on Agricultural Production in Adamawa State, Nigeria

The study assessed impact of conflicts between farmers and herders on agricultural production in Adamawa state, Nigeria. Three specific objectives, three research questions and three null hypotheses guided the study. A survey research design was adopted for this study. The area of the study was Adamawa state, located in North East zone of Nigeria. The population of this study was 136,347 respondents comprising of 230 community leaders, 94,937 crop farmers and 41,180 cattle herders. Purposive sampling technique was used to select 48 community leaders, 260 crop farmers and 76 Herders, making a total sample of 384 respondents selected to participate in the study. The instrument used for data collection was a 30-item researchers’ developed structured questionnaire tagged: Farmers Herders Conflicts Structured Questionnaire (FHCSQ); face validated by three experts, field tried using 20 farmers, 20 herders and 4 community leaders outside of the areas of the study; Cronbach Alpha gave a reliability coefficient of 0.92. The FHCSQ was administered to the respondents by the researchers, assisted by two assistants who interpreted the questionnaire items to the farmers and herdsmen in Hausa and Fulfulde Languages for those who cannot read and write and also helped them in ticking the right options as chosen by the respondents. Mean and standard deviation were used to answer research questions 1 to 3; Analysis of Variance (ANOVA) was used to test the hypotheses at 0.05 levels of significance. The results showed that conflicts between farmers and herders had impact on agricultural productivity: causes (overall mean = 3.67), effects on livelihoods (overall mean 3.89) and preventive measures (overall mean = 4.25). There was significant difference in the mean responses of farmers, herders and community leaders on the factors causing farmers’ and herders’ conflicts (p = 0.004 ≤ 0.05), but no significant differences in their responses about its impact on livelihoods (p = 0.053 > 0.05) and ways of preventing (p = 0.378 > 0.05) it in Adamawa State. It was recommended among others that farmers and herders should adhere to their boundaries, discourage land tenure system and bush burning, plant trees to cushion the effects of climate change in the state; Cattle tracks and grazing reserves should be maintained, create new ones to cater for increasing herds and legislations controlling open grazing should be enforced.
